Key points: Three meteorites (Blaubeuren, Cloppenburg, and Machtenstein) found in Germany were recently identified as H-group ordinary chondrites. Two of the meteorites had been previously recovered but were only identified as meteorites after further analysis. The study aims to fully characterize these meteorites based on their mineral composition, primarily olivine and * low-Ca pyroxene. Blaubeuren and Cloppenburg have a visible brecciated texture, common in chondrites, while Machtenstein’s texture is less apparent. Shock levels were classified as S2 for Blaubeuren and Machtenstein and S3 for Cloppenburg.Weathering has significantly impacted all three meteorites, eroding their fusion crust and metal content.* Oxygen isotope compositions align with other H chondrites, though Cloppenburg shows disturbance from terrestrial weathering.Cloppenburg contains vivianite, a rare hydrated iron phosphate mineral, indicating weathering in a wet environment.Terrestrial ages for Blaubeuren (~9.2 ka), Cloppenburg (~5.4 ka), and Machtenstein (~1.8 ka) show similarity to meteorites from wet environments. Overall, metal elements such as Fe, Co, and Ni have been altered, except for Co and Ni in Machtenstein, likely due to its shorter terrestrial age.
